如何在服务器上搭建脚本
-
搭建脚本是在服务器上运行自动化任务的一种方式。下面是在服务器上搭建脚本的步骤:
-
确定任务需求:首先,你需要明确想要在服务器上运行的任务的需求和目标。例如,你希望定期备份数据库或者定时运行一些程序。
-
选择脚本类型:根据任务需求,选择适合的脚本类型。常见的脚本语言包括Shell、Python、Ruby等。如果你对脚本语言不熟悉,可以选择一种简单易学的语言开始。
-
编写脚本:使用选择的脚本语言编写脚本。脚本应包含实现任务需求的代码逻辑。具体的编码内容取决于任务的具体需求,比如调用系统命令、读写文件、数据库操作等。
-
上传脚本到服务器:将编写好的脚本文件上传到服务器上。你可以通过FTP、SCP等工具实现文件的传输。确保脚本文件在服务器上的权限设置正确,使其可执行。
-
定时运行脚本:如果你希望脚本定期执行,可以使用cron或者其他的定时任务工具来配置任务的执行时间。Cron是一个常用的Linux下的定时任务工具,可以通过编辑crontab文件来设定任务的执行时间。
-
测试和调试:在正式运行脚本之前,建议先在测试环境中进行测试和调试,确保脚本能够按照预期的方式运行。注意检查脚本的日志输出和错误处理,以保证任务的正确执行。
-
监控和维护:在脚本开始运行之后,建议对脚本的执行进行监控,确保其按照预期的方式运行。可以使用监控工具来监控脚本的执行情况,如查看日志、查看脚本的返回值等。
总之,在服务器上搭建脚本需要明确任务需求、选择脚本语言、编写脚本、上传到服务器、定时运行、测试和调试、监控和维护等步骤。通过这些步骤,你可以在服务器上成功搭建脚本并实现自动化任务。
1年前 -
-
要在服务器上搭建脚本,有几个关键步骤需要遵循。下面是搭建脚本的详细指南:
1.选择适合的服务器:选择一台适合的服务器来搭建脚本。考虑服务器的操作系统、硬件配置和网络性能等因素。
2.安装所需的软件:根据脚本的需求,安装相应的软件和服务。例如,如果要搭建一个PHP脚本,就需要安装PHP解释器和Web服务器(如Apache或Nginx)。
3.编写脚本文件:使用文本编辑器编写脚本代码。根据需求,可以选择编写Shell脚本、Python脚本、PHP脚本等。
4.设置执行权限:在Linux服务器上,需要为脚本文件设置执行权限。可以使用chmod命令来更改文件的权限,例如 chmod +x script.sh。
5.测试脚本:在搭建脚本之前,先进行测试以确保脚本能够正常运行。可以手动运行脚本,检查输出是否符合预期。
在搭建脚本之后,还有一些其他的注意事项:
6.脚本的安全性:确保脚本的安全性,避免脚本被滥用或被黑客攻击。可以通过限制脚本的权限、过滤输入和输出、定期更新脚本等方式来增加脚本的安全性。
7.脚本的自动化:考虑将脚本自动化,以便定期执行任务或响应特定事件。可以使用cron job(Linux)或任务计划程序(Windows)来定时运行脚本。
8.日志记录和错误处理:为脚本设置适当的日志记录和错误处理机制,以便在脚本出现问题时能够及时排查和修复。
9.脚本的监控和维护:监控脚本的运行情况,并及时对脚本进行维护和更新。定期检查脚本的性能和稳定性,确保脚本能够长期运行。
总之,在服务器上搭建脚本需要确保服务器的适配性、安装所需软件、编写脚本文件以及进行脚本的测试和维护工作。通过遵循以上步骤和注意事项,可以顺利地在服务器上搭建脚本。
1年前 -
在服务器上搭建脚本可以帮助你自动化一些常见的操作,提高工作效率。下面,我将介绍一种常见的方法来在服务器上搭建脚本。
一、选择脚本语言
首先,你需要选择一种适合你需求的脚本语言。常见的脚本语言包括Shell脚本、Python、Ruby等。选择合适的语言可以根据你的需求和熟悉程度来决定。二、设置服务器环境
在搭建脚本之前,你需要在服务器上安装相应的脚本解释器。例如,如果你选择的是Shell脚本,那么你需要确保服务器上安装了Bash或者其他Shell解释器。如果选择的是Python脚本,你需要确保服务器上安装了Python解释器等。三、编写脚本
在服务器上搭建脚本的下一步是编写脚本。根据你的需求,你可以使用文本编辑器(如Vim、Nano等)创建一个新文件,并将脚本代码写入其中。在脚本中,你可以编写各种操作,例如文件操作、系统命令运行、循环、条件判断等。根据你的需求来编写相应的脚本。
四、设置脚本权限
在你编写完脚本之后,你需要设置脚本的执行权限。在终端中运行以下命令:chmod +x your_script.sh这会将脚本文件(your_script.sh)设置为可执行文件。
五、运行脚本
当你设置完脚本权限后,你可以在命令行中运行脚本。在终端中运行以下命令:./your_script.sh这会运行你的脚本,并按照你编写的操作进行处理。
六、定时运行脚本
如果你想要定时运行脚本,你可以使用操作系统的定时任务(如cron)来实现。通过cron,你可以指定脚本在特定的时间或者间隔内运行。在终端中运行以下命令来编辑cron表:
crontab -e然后,添加一个新的任务行来指定脚本的定时运行。例如,以下命令将每天的上午8点运行你的脚本:
0 8 * * * /path/to/your_script.sh最后,保存并关闭cron表。
在这个例子中,你需要将“/path/to/your_script.sh”替换为你的脚本实际路径。
这就是在服务器上搭建脚本的基本步骤。当然,具体的操作可能会依赖于你所选择的脚本语言和服务器的操作系统。但是以上的步骤应该能帮助你开始在服务器上搭建脚本。
1年前